Matt,

I would have a think about the NMF with the nose the way it is - the finish will show every single imperfection on the airframe so have a think before you do it.

if you do choose to do NMF the best way to get a nice smooth and the best out of silver is the folowing

Prepare the whole airframe in AlcladII Gloss base or use thinned Tamiya X-1 (Black)
Make sure the surface is nice and smooth using finishing pads and a cotton cloth (old shirt cut into bits is great) - this will remove all lumps and bumps and any overspray
Spray the final coat with Gunze metallic or Alclad colours - these really work well

Regarding the resin, just give them a few light undercoats of Tamiya Thin Primer and they will be good to go! Make sure you wash the parts before you paint them to remove any release agents..

Thanks for the comment. Done some more work on this tidying it up and decalling. Didn't do a gloss coat as last time it filled in all the panel lines - however this was a mistake as decals silvered- particularly the stencils - and the flory models wash stuck fast to the matt coat - so it is a very dirty mig! I decided not to continue with the stencils but may do so at a later date.
Also does anyone have any advice about glue? i couldn't get the PE to stick with my super glue and the revell contact stuff ruined the paintwork - any advice gratefully received.
You may notice the nosewheel is wrong. BEcause i melted the nose the wheel bay wouldn't fit properly and everything was too low. Therefore i changed the angle of the wheel - not accurate but the model sits much better.
